Longtime Paris Resident Gail Yvonne Farmer Passes Away at 91
Farmer was a longtime member of Springlake Baptist Church and known for her community service.

Gail Yvonne Farmer, a 91-year-old resident of Paris, Texas, passed away on Monday, March 9, 2026 at her home. Farmer was a longtime member of Springlake Baptist Church, where she enjoyed singing in the choir, and was known for her community service work with her two sisters. She was preceded in death by her husband of 58 years, Joseph Wayne Farmer, Sr., and is survived by two sons, several grandchildren and great-grandchildren, and three siblings.

The details
Farmer was born on November 21, 1934 in Oklahoma to Lester Chapman and Vera Mae Doran Chapman. She married Joseph Wayne Farmer, Sr. on August 2, 1953, and they built 58 years of family and memories together before his death on January 14, 2012. Farmer was a longtime faithful member of Springlake Baptist Church, where she enjoyed singing in the choir. She and her two sisters, Ruth Thompson and Wanda Thorpe, were known for visiting the sick and homebound, attending funerals and visitations, and helping others in the community.
- Gail Yvonne Farmer passed away on Monday, March 9, 2026.
- Farmer's funeral services are scheduled for 10:00 a.m. on Friday, March 13, 2026.
